Subject: [PATCH 3/4] slimbus: ngd: set correct device for pm
Date: Fri, 16 Jul 2021 11:21:22 +0100	[thread overview]
Message-ID: <20210716102123.26861-4-srinivas.kandagatla@linaro.org> (raw)
In-Reply-To: <20210716102123.26861-1-srinivas.kandagatla@linaro.org>

For some reason we ended up using wrong device in some places for pm_runtime calls.
Fix this so that NGG driver can do runtime pm correctly.

Fixes: 917809e2280b ("slimbus: ngd: Add qcom SLIMBus NGD driver")
Signed-off-by: Srinivas Kandagatla <srinivas.kandagatla@linaro.org>
---
 drivers/slimbus/qcom-ngd-ctrl.c | 17 +++++++++--------
 1 file changed, 9 insertions(+), 8 deletions(-)

diff --git a/drivers/slimbus/qcom-ngd-ctrl.c b/drivers/slimbus/qcom-ngd-ctrl.c
index c054e83ab636..f3ee8e036372 100644
--- a/drivers/slimbus/qcom-ngd-ctrl.c
+++ b/drivers/slimbus/qcom-ngd-ctrl.c
@@ -618,7 +618,7 @@ static void qcom_slim_ngd_rx(struct qcom_slim_ngd_ctrl *ctrl, u8 *buf)
 		(mc == SLIM_USR_MC_GENERIC_ACK &&
 		 mt == SLIM_MSG_MT_SRC_REFERRED_USER)) {
 		slim_msg_response(&ctrl->ctrl, &buf[4], buf[3], len - 4);
-		pm_runtime_mark_last_busy(ctrl->dev);
+		pm_runtime_mark_last_busy(ctrl->ctrl.dev);
 	}
 }
 
@@ -1257,13 +1257,14 @@ static int qcom_slim_ngd_enable(struct qcom_slim_ngd_ctrl *ctrl, bool enable)
 		}
 		/* controller state should be in sync with framework state */
 		complete(&ctrl->qmi.qmi_comp);
-		if (!pm_runtime_enabled(ctrl->dev) ||
-				!pm_runtime_suspended(ctrl->dev))
-			qcom_slim_ngd_runtime_resume(ctrl->dev);
+		if (!pm_runtime_enabled(ctrl->ctrl.dev) ||
+			 !pm_runtime_suspended(ctrl->ctrl.dev))
+			qcom_slim_ngd_runtime_resume(ctrl->ctrl.dev);
 		else
-			pm_runtime_resume(ctrl->dev);
-		pm_runtime_mark_last_busy(ctrl->dev);
-		pm_runtime_put(ctrl->dev);
+			pm_runtime_resume(ctrl->ctrl.dev);
+
+		pm_runtime_mark_last_busy(ctrl->ctrl.dev);
+		pm_runtime_put(ctrl->ctrl.dev);
 
 		ret = slim_register_controller(&ctrl->ctrl);
 		if (ret) {
@@ -1389,7 +1390,7 @@ static int qcom_slim_ngd_ssr_pdr_notify(struct qcom_slim_ngd_ctrl *ctrl,
 		/* Make sure the last dma xfer is finished */
 		mutex_lock(&ctrl->tx_lock);
 		if (ctrl->state != QCOM_SLIM_NGD_CTRL_DOWN) {
-			pm_runtime_get_noresume(ctrl->dev);
+			pm_runtime_get_noresume(ctrl->ctrl.dev);
 			ctrl->state = QCOM_SLIM_NGD_CTRL_DOWN;
 			qcom_slim_ngd_down(ctrl);
 			qcom_slim_ngd_exit_dma(ctrl);
